<br /> 4 <br />• A. To retain local jobs and/or increase the number and diversity of jobs that offer stable employment and/or attractive wages and benefits. <br />• B. To enhance and diversify the City of Mounds View’s economic base and to increase the tax base. <br />• C. To remove blight and/or encourage redevelopment of commercial, and industrial To encourage the removal of blight or the rehabilitation of a high profile, or high priority sites areas in the city that result in high quality redevelopment and private reinvestment. <br />• D. To facilitate the development process and to achieve development on sites which would not be developed without TRF assistance. <br />• E. To encourage the revitalization and redevelopment of the County Highway 10 Corridor. <br />• F. To encourage additional unsubsidized private development in the area, either directly or indirectly through “spin off” development. <br />• G. To offset increased costs of redevelopment (i.e. contaminated site clean- up, demolition expenses etc. . .) over and above the costs normally incurred in development. <br />• H. To create housing opportunities. <br />• I. To finance the costs associated with public infrastructure and public facilities. <br />• J. To contribute to the implementation of other public policies, as adopted by the EDA from time to time, such as the promotion of quality architectural design, enhanced recreational opportunities, and decreasing capital and/or operating costs of local government. <br />IV. POLICIES FOR THE USE OF TAX ABATEMENT TRF A. Tax abatement rebate assistance will be provided to the developer upon receipt of taxes by the EDA, otherwise referred to as the pay-as-you-go method. Requests for up-front financing will be considered on a case-by-case basis. B. It is the intent of the EDA to provide the minimum tax rebate financing, as well as other incentives, at the shortest term required for the project to proceed. <br />Item 06A M.V.
